Output 83fcf6686e92b917f972dfc4d1cc67624b5e80fef886498208ad084bfa9475fb:0

value
96420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8867901107aa94da6ad6e0d958ec0ff44a9d67bb OP_EQUAL
address
3E8FtJKR4VBqXAWLTi5bLmaQgpmWoL4K1o
transaction
83fcf6686e92b917f972dfc4d1cc67624b5e80fef886498208ad084bfa9475fb
confirmations
232838
spent
true